Today's Interview: Documentary Showcases Female Firefighters

Courtesy Scotty Dunlap

On Today’s Interview…Wendy Barnett talks to Dr. Scotty Dunlap, EKU Professor in the College of Justice and Safety. He directed a documentary about a volunteer fire department in Frametown, West Virginia.

The volunteer firefighter field has typically been male-dominated, but in Frametown, the volunteer fire department is almost 60% women. … Dunlap spent a year chronicling the lives of these women and tells us how he’s going to use what he learned to recruit a new generation of volunteer firefighters.
